Helping your parents stay active can start with small movements. A few minutes of simple exercises daily — like gentle arm swings, seated knee lifts, or light marching — can make a big difference to their strength and confidence.

Stroke can happen suddenly, but knowing the signs can save a life. On World Stroke Day, Dr. Toufeeq Ahmad Mir, Consultant – Neurology, Paras Health - Srinagar, spreads awareness about identifying stroke symptoms early and acting without delay.

Remember BE FAST:

B – Balance: Sudden loss of balance or coordination.

E – Eyes: Blurred or double vision.

F – Face: Drooping or numbness on one side.

A – Arm: Weakness or numbness in one arm.

S – Speech: Slurred or confused speech.

T – Time: Every minute counts — reach the nearest stroke-ready hospital immediately.

A timely response can prevent disability and save lives. This World Stroke Day, let’s stay alert, spread awareness, and act fast.
